Three-for-three in his NASCAR Xfinity Series qualifying attempts at Atlanta Motor Speedway, Jesse Love attempted to sound like he didn’t take his success for granted.
It was hard though.
On his father’s birthday, Love on Friday turned a hot lap of 174.724 mph, earning the pole position for Saturday’s Fr8 208. He will begin on the inside of the front row for the third time in three Atlanta green flags.
Asked if he expected to run fast at the 1.54-mile quad-oval, Love attempted to downplay the trio of results.
“When we come to this place, I don’t want to say it’s a given,” Love told CW. “When you start expecting things, that’s when you start to get your feelings hurt.”
Love also turned the fastest lap during the first practice round.
Randy Childress Racing teammates will fill the front row.
Austin Hill, who has seven wins at drafting tracks, registered a 174.378 mph lap, earning as second-place start.
With race-time temperatures expected to be under 50-degrees, Hill said expects “some handling problems to come into play.”

Hendrick Motorsports Expands Xfinity Program
Hendrick Motorsports, the Cup Series’ all-time most successful organization, plans to expand its Xfinity Series program this season.
The Charlotte, N.C.-based garage will enter 16 second-tier events this season, featuring five pilots. All four of the Cup Series drivers, Kyle Larson, Chase Elliott, William Byron and Alex Bowman, plus developmental driver Corey Day will pilot the No. 17 Chevrolet.
Byron, who captured last Sunday’s Daytona 500 for a second consecutive season, will take the first ride at Circuit of The Americas on March 1. Byron and Kyle Larson are slated to compete in two races, while Elliott and Bowman will each take one turn. Day, 19, will compete in 10 events.
Entering Sunday, Hendrick Motorsports registered a Cup Series-best 313 wins.
